Réponse rapide : quel algorithme de planification est utilisé sous Unix ?

L'algorithme Round Robin est généralement utilisé dans les environnements de partage de temps. L'algorithme utilisé par le planificateur Linux est un schéma complexe avec une combinaison de priorité préemptive et de découpage temporel biaisé. Il attribue un quantum de temps plus long aux tâches de priorité plus élevée et un quantum de temps plus court aux tâches de priorité moins élevée.

Quel type d'algorithme de planification est utilisé sous Linux ?

Linux utilise un algorithme d'ordonnancement complètement équitable (CFS), qui est une implémentation de la mise en file d'attente pondérée (WFQ). Imaginez un système à un seul processeur pour commencer : CFS répartit le processeur entre les threads en cours d'exécution. Il existe un intervalle de temps fixe pendant lequel chaque thread du système doit s'exécuter au moins une fois.

Quel algorithme d'ordonnancement est utilisé ?

Premier arrivé, premier servi (FCFS): Algorithme de planification le plus simple qui planifie en fonction des heures d'arrivée des processus. L'algorithme de planification du premier arrivé, premier servi indique que le processus qui demande le CPU en premier se voit allouer le CPU en premier. Il est implémenté en utilisant la file d'attente FIFO.

Quel est l'algorithme d'ordonnancement le plus utilisé ?

Planification prioritaire est un algorithme non préemptif et l'un des algorithmes de planification les plus courants dans les systèmes par lots. Chaque processus se voit attribuer une priorité. Le processus avec la priorité la plus élevée doit être exécuté en premier et ainsi de suite. Les processus de même priorité sont exécutés sur la base du premier arrivé, premier servi.

Quel algorithme d'ordonnancement est utilisé par OSS ?

Les systèmes pilotés par les événements basculent entre les tâches en fonction de leurs priorités, tandis que les systèmes à temps partagé basculent la tâche en fonction des interruptions d'horloge. La plupart des RTOS utilisent un algorithme d'ordonnancement préemptif.

Quel algorithme de planification est le meilleur ?

Il n'y a pas de « meilleur » algorithme d'ordonnancement universel, et de nombreux systèmes d'exploitation utilisent des algorithmes de planification étendus ou des combinaisons des algorithmes de planification ci-dessus. Par exemple, Windows NT/XP/Vista utilise une file d'attente de commentaires à plusieurs niveaux, une combinaison d'algorithmes de planification préemptive à priorité fixe, de répétition alternée et de premier entré, premier sorti.

Quel algorithme de planification est actuellement utilisé sous Windows OS et Linux ?

Planification des processus Windows

2) Les versions de Windows basées sur NT utilisent un planificateur de processeur basé sur une file d'attente de commentaires à plusieurs niveaux, avec 32 niveaux de priorité définis. Il est destiné à répondre aux exigences de conception suivantes pour les systèmes multimodes : Privilégier les travaux courts. Donner la préférence aux processus liés aux E/S.

Qu'est-ce que le temps d'attente du système d'exploitation ?

Temps d'attente - Combien de temps les processus passent dans la file d'attente prête à attendre leur tour pour entrer sur le processeur. (Moyenne de charge - Le nombre moyen de processus se trouvant dans la file d'attente prêt attendant leur tour d'entrer dans le processeur. Rapporté en moyenne sur 1 minute, 5 minutes et 15 minutes par « temps de disponibilité » et « qui ».)

Qu'est-ce que l'algorithme FIFO ?

L'algorithme de remplacement de page le plus simple est un algorithme FIFO. L'algorithme de remplacement de page premier entré, premier sorti (FIFO) est un algorithme à faible surcharge qui nécessite peu de comptabilité de la part du système d'exploitation. En termes simples, sur un défaut de page, la trame qui a été en mémoire le plus longtemps est remplacée.

La planification des processus et la planification du processeur sont-elles identiques ?

Ordonnancement des travaux vs Ordonnancement CPU

La planification des tâches est le mécanisme permettant de sélectionner le processus qui doit être placé dans la file d'attente prête. La planification du processeur est le mécanisme permettant de sélectionner le processus à exécuter ensuite et d'allouer le processeur à ce processus. La planification des tâches est également connue sous le nom de planification à long terme.

Quels sont les 5 types de planification ?

Quelles sont les 5 différentes méthodes de prise de rendez-vous ?

  • Le logiciel de prise de rendez-vous permet aux détaillants d'offrir à leurs clients un moyen rapide, simple et attrayant de prendre des rendez-vous pour un service en magasin ou en ligne. …
  • 1) Ordonnancement des plages horaires. …
  • 2) Ordonnancement des vagues. …
  • 3) Planification des vagues + rendez-vous. …
  • 4) Réservation ouverte.

Quel algorithme de planification est utilisé dans le système d'exploitation du monde réel ?

Algorithme d'ordonnancement à taux monotone (RM) est de loin l'algorithme temps réel le plus utilisé et l'une des politiques les plus faciles à mettre en œuvre. RM est un algorithme d'ordonnancement à priorité statique pour les systèmes temps réel [5] . C'est un algorithme préemptif qui attribue des priorités plus élevées aux tâches avec des périodes plus courtes Ti. …

Quel est le meilleur FCFS ou SJF ?

L'algorithme de planification du travail le plus court en premier (SJF) est basé sur le temps de rafale du processus.
...
Remarque -

Premier arrivé, premier servi (FCFS) Travail le plus court d'abord (SJF)
Le FCFS est de nature non préventive. SJF est également non préemptif, mais sa version préemptive est également appelée algorithme SRTF (Shortest Remaining Time First).
Comme ce poste? Merci de partager à vos amis :
Système d'exploitation aujourd'hui